Global Links Card Services Inc. Receives MasterCard(R) Approval to Launch FastMax Rewards Debit MasterCard
Business Wire via COMTEX
Apr 18, 2006 10:00:02 AM
NEWPORT BEACH, Calif., Apr 18, 2006 (BUSINESS WIRE) --
PTS Card Solutions Inc. (Pink Sheets: PTCD) announced today that Global Links Card Services Inc. ("GLCS"), a wholly owned subsidiary of PTS Card Solutions, has received approval from MetaBank, Sioux Falls, S.D., and MasterCard for issuing its private branded ("FastMax Rewards") prepaid MasterCard. The card will be available in the second quarter 2006 through GLCS agents and co-branded marketing partners. Debit MasterCard cardholders can use their cards at more than 23 million acceptance locations in 210 countries around the world, including more than 1 million ATMs and other locations where cash can be obtained. "MasterCard offers our co-branded partners and agents flexibility in reaching their customer base and we look forward to increased activations in 2006," said James Brewer, CEO, Global Links Card Services Inc. As principal member of MasterCard, Meta Payment Systems, Sioux Falls, S.D., issues the FastMax Rewards Debit MasterCard on behalf of GLCS.

Monhegan Partners Signs Agreement to Distribute Prepaid Cards for Global Links Card Services Inc. PTS Card Solutions Inc. (Pink Sheets: PTCD) announced today that Global Links Card Services Inc. ("GLCS"), a wholly owned subsidiary of PTS Card Solutions Inc., executed an agency agreement with Monhegan Partners, L.P. and Craig A Silberman, both of San Diego, Calif., to represent GLCS's prepaid cards. Monhegan anticipates marketing payroll and 1099 cards to its existing sources of companies, national associations, labor unions and affinity groups. Monhegan's managing partner, George Schwartz, has indicated they will concentrate on their contacts in the direct selling and network marketing industry, and corporate markets. Schwartz said, "Our goal is to bring GLCS quality organizations that will bring residual income based upon consistent loading and transaction usage." Jim Brewer, CEO, GLCS, stated, "We believe the relationship forged by our agreement with Monhegan and Silberman will assure continued growth in card activations and transaction revenue." Monhegan anticipates its first client will begin program initiation by June 1, 2006, and initial transaction revenue beginning in the third quarter.
